The resident training program lasts approximately 28 weeks and is purposely designed to eliminate any Cadet who does not possess the necessary intelligence, emotional stability, or physical stamina to meet the requirements. Training may also be conducted at any other facility as the need arises.

  • Training is normally scheduled Monday through Friday, 0530 hours to 2245 hours.
    • Special duty assignments and training will occasionally be conducted during evening and nighttime hours, both weekdays and weekends.
  • Cadets receive extensive training and education related to police skills/knowledge.
  • A passing grade of 70% or higher must be achieved in all academic courses.
  • A passing grade of 80% or higher must be achieved in the American Red Cross First Aid and CPR class.
  • Applicants must possess a valid Pennsylvania driver’s license as a cadet at the time of graduation. Applicants who do not have the necessary on-the-road driving experience are encouraged to obtain such experience prior to reporting to training. When Cadets report, they should possess an acceptable proficiency in operating a vehicle in both rural and urban situations.
  • Cadets will be instructed in pursuit driving techniques and must score 75% or higher in the driver training portion of the curriculum
  • Cadets will be instructed in the use of Department weapons that will include, but not limited to, tear gas, police batons, etc. [All Cadets will experience the effects of pepper spray.]
  • After instruction in the use and care of the issued service pistol and shotgun, Cadets must qualify with those weapons by scoring 75% or higher of the total possible score.

  • Applicants must be at least 20 years of age on or before the date the application is completed. Applicants must be at least 21 years of age and cannot have reached their 40th birthday prior to or on the date of appointment as a State Police Cadet.
  • Applicants must possess a valid driver’s license from any state upon appointment as a Pennsylvania State Police Cadet.
  • Applicants must be a residents of Pennsylvania and possess a valid Pennsylvania driver’s license at the time of graduation.
  • Applicants must be United States citizens at the time of initial application.
  • Applicants must possess a high school diploma or a G.E.D. Certificate.
